Skip to content

Commit

Permalink
Browse files Browse the repository at this point in the history
[BUGFIX] QgsWmsProvider::layerMetadata(): re-add HTML content that ha…
…d been accidentaly dropped
  • Loading branch information
rouault authored and nyalldawson committed May 31, 2020
1 parent 6373283 commit e359afc
Showing 1 changed file with 61 additions and 60 deletions.
121 changes: 61 additions & 60 deletions src/providers/wms/qgswmsprovider.cpp
Expand Up @@ -1748,66 +1748,67 @@ QString QgsWmsProvider::layerMetadata( QgsWmsLayerProperty &layer )
// Layer Title // Layer Title
QStringLiteral( "<tr><td>" ) % QStringLiteral( "<tr><td>" ) %
tr( "Title" ) % tr( "Title" ) %
QStringLiteral( "</td>" ) % QStringLiteral( "</td>"
QStringLiteral( "<td>" ) % "<td>" ) %
layer.title; layer.title %
QStringLiteral( "</td></tr>" ) % QStringLiteral( "</td></tr>"


// Layer Abstract // Layer Abstract
QStringLiteral( "<tr><td>" ) % "<tr><td>" ) %
tr( "Abstract" ) % tr( "Abstract" ) %
QStringLiteral( "</td>" ) % QStringLiteral( "</td>"
QStringLiteral( "<td>" ) % "<td>" ) %
layer.abstract; layer.abstract %
QStringLiteral( "</td></tr>" ) % QStringLiteral( "</td></tr>"


// Layer Queryability // Layer Queryability
QStringLiteral( "<tr><td>" ) % "<tr><td>" ) %
tr( "Can Identify" ) % tr( "Can Identify" ) %
QStringLiteral( "</td>" ) % QStringLiteral( "</td>"
QStringLiteral( "<td>" ) % "<td>" ) %
( layer.queryable ? tr( "Yes" ) : tr( "No" ) ) % ( layer.queryable ? tr( "Yes" ) : tr( "No" ) ) %
QStringLiteral( "</td></tr>" ) % QStringLiteral( "</td></tr>"


// Layer Opacity // Layer Opacity
QStringLiteral( "<tr><td>" ) % "<tr><td>" ) %
tr( "Can be Transparent" ) % tr( "Can be Transparent" ) %
QStringLiteral( "</td>" ) % QStringLiteral( "</td>"
QStringLiteral( "<td>" ) % "<td>" ) %
( layer.opaque ? tr( "No" ) : tr( "Yes" ) ) % ( layer.opaque ? tr( "No" ) : tr( "Yes" ) ) %
QStringLiteral( "</td></tr>" ) % QStringLiteral( "</td></tr>"


// Layer Subsetability // Layer Subsetability
QStringLiteral( "<tr><td>" ) % "<tr><td>" ) %
tr( "Can Zoom In" ) % tr( "Can Zoom In" ) %
QStringLiteral( "</td>" ) % QStringLiteral( "</td>"
QStringLiteral( "<td>" ) % "<td>" ) %
( layer.noSubsets ? tr( "No" ) : tr( "Yes" ) ) % ( layer.noSubsets ? tr( "No" ) : tr( "Yes" ) ) %
QStringLiteral( "</td></tr>" ) % QStringLiteral( "</td></tr>"


// Layer Server Cascade Count // Layer Server Cascade Count
QStringLiteral( "<tr><td>" ) % "<tr><td>" ) %
tr( "Cascade Count" ) % tr( "Cascade Count" ) %
QStringLiteral( "</td>" ) % QStringLiteral( "</td>"
QStringLiteral( "<td>" ) % "<td>" ) %
QString::number( layer.cascaded ); QString::number( layer.cascaded ) %
QStringLiteral( "</td></tr>" ) % QStringLiteral( "</td></tr>"


// Layer Fixed Width // Layer Fixed Width
QStringLiteral( "<tr><td>" ) % "<tr><td>" ) %
tr( "Fixed Width" ) % tr( "Fixed Width" ) %
QStringLiteral( "</td>" ) % QStringLiteral( "</td>"
QStringLiteral( "<td>" ) % "<td>" ) %
QString::number( layer.fixedWidth ); QString::number( layer.fixedWidth ) %
QStringLiteral( "</td></tr>" ) % QStringLiteral( "</td></tr>"


// Layer Fixed Height // Layer Fixed Height
QStringLiteral( "<tr><td>" ) % "<tr><td>" ) %
tr( "Fixed Height" ) % tr( "Fixed Height" ) %
QStringLiteral( "</td>" ) % QStringLiteral( "</td>"
QStringLiteral( "<td>" ) % "<td>" ) %
QString::number( layer.fixedHeight ); QString::number( layer.fixedHeight ) %
QStringLiteral( "</td></tr>" ); QStringLiteral( "</td></tr>" );



// Layer Coordinate Reference Systems // Layer Coordinate Reference Systems
for ( int j = 0; j < std::min( layer.crs.size(), 10 ); j++ ) for ( int j = 0; j < std::min( layer.crs.size(), 10 ); j++ )
Expand Down

0 comments on commit e359afc

Please sign in to comment.